Chapter 554: Helpless

The Poisonous Flood Dragon roared, a blood-red light intensely flaring around its body, as it prepared to act against Han Li.

But almost simultaneously, the demon's face changed drastically. With a thud, it fell to its knees, watching helplessly as its entire body swelled and deformed, similarly unable to move or speak.

"You're asking for death!"

Seeing this, Feng Xi's face flashed with a bright glow as she roared in anger.

Her figure then abruptly vanished from her original spot, reappearing ghost-like behind Han Li the next moment. She raised a single hand, which swiftly transformed into a sharp black claw, and struck down viciously.

Her movement was lightning-fast. Although Han Li had been extremely vigilant, he simply couldn't keep up with her speed. All he could do was frantically try to shift his body sideways.

A crisp metallic clang rang out.

Han Li was propelled outward by an immense force, flying over ten *zhang* away, and only managed to regain his balance after a few stumbles.

Struck firmly by a Level 9 demon beast's claw, Han Li was astonishingly not ripped open or impaled on the spot.

Even the demon cultivator Feng Xi paused in surprise. After a flash of fierce light, her gaze fixed on the torn clothes on Han Li's back.

Some silvery-white scales were visible there. Most of these scales had been shattered by her recent attack, revealing a dark, gleaming inner garment.

"Inner armor?" Feng Xi was greatly surprised, but she sneered and, without another word, transformed into a wisp of clear wind and vanished.

This inner armor, able to withstand her blow, was clearly a top-tier treasure. However, it wouldn't be able to save his life next time.

Han Li, facing her, secretly breathed a sigh of relief.

If that claw had aimed for his head, he would likely be a corpse by now.

Barbaric Beard's Imperial Scale Armor was indeed an extraordinary treasure, capable of withstanding an attack from a Level 9 demon beast.

With this precious time gained, as soon as Han Li steadied himself, without a second thought, green light and golden arcs simultaneously surged from his body. The green light was dazzling, and the golden arcs danced wildly, forming a rather spectacular Azure Essence Sword Shield.

At the same time, he raised both hands, and over twenty azure sword lights shot out from his body, instantly forming an additional layer of defense within the shield.

No sooner had he completed all this than Feng Xi's tall, slender figure appeared before Han Li.

The demon's face was utterly grim, and a chill entered her eyes. She opened her mouth, and a dazzling white light subtly surged forth.

Han Li's expression changed abruptly, and he inwardly cried out, "Not good!"

This old demon was actually attacking directly with her demon core; he had no confidence in being able to defend against it.

Just as Han Li's heart sank, Feng Xi closed her mouth. Suddenly, her body swayed several times, her face turned extremely ugly, and she became unstable on her feet.

Han Li, initially stunned, immediately noticed that her body was trembling slightly, and her abdomen had begun to bulge and recede unevenly.

Although this old demon's cultivation was much deeper than the other two, the medicinal effect had still taken hold.

Han Li was overjoyed. Without hesitation, he pointed a finger at her, and over twenty Azure Bamboo Cloudswarm Swords swarmed out like a hive of bees, wildly hacking and slashing around the demon.

A moment later, the smile that had just appeared on Han Li's face froze slightly.

Although the Wind-splitting Beast was painfully kneeling on one leg, clutching its lower abdomen, a faint white light emanated from its body. No matter how the swarm of swords attacked, they couldn't penetrate this protective light in the slightest.

Moreover, the demon cultivator could still manage to raise her head and glare fiercely at Han Li. She couldn't speak, but her eyes were filled with venomous resentment.

After seeing this, Han Li's heart sank. But after a brief thought, he concluded that the demon must possess some protective treasure.

Otherwise, given how much she hated him, if she could channel even a tiny bit of magical power, she would surely kill him first to vent her anger.

Thinking of this, Han Li felt a little relieved. He quickly made a hand seal, and instantly twenty-four flying swords soared into the air together.

In the blink of an eye, two dazzling blue lights burst forth in the air, revealing two massive azure swords, several *zhang* long, emanating a chilling glow.

A strange light flashed in Han Li's eyes. Without a word, he opened his mouth, and two wisps of azure energy shot out, spraying onto the great swords respectively.

Upon contact with the azure energy, the great swords glowed brilliantly in the air. Amidst a soft hum, they descended one after another, fiercely slashing towards the Wind-splitting Beast within the white light.

Two loud thuds echoed.

The great swords struck hard against the white light, causing blue and white light to intertwine. But the two swords only managed to push the white light down by a few inches before being unceremoniously repelled.

Seeing this, Han Li stood frozen in place.

On Feng Xi's face, however, a hint of mockery appeared.

Seeing her expression, Han Li couldn't help but be startled. He then noticed that although she was still in unbearable pain and seemingly unable to move, her lower abdomen was alternately swelling and shrinking, and her limbs and head showed no abnormal changes as they should have.

This demon seemed to be forcibly suppressing the medicinal power of the spiritual liquid.

Han Li's expression changed, as if suddenly remembering something, and he hastily turned to look at the other two demons.

What he saw made his heart turn cold!

The Poisonous Flood Dragon and the Turtle Demon, both Level 8 demon beasts, although still swelling, their heads and limbs were slightly smaller than they had been at first.

Looking at the uncontrolled spiritual energy around them, it was clear they were also trying to suppress the medicinal power. However, their cultivation was far less profound than the Wind-splitting Beast's, which was why their efforts weren't as quick to take effect.

Han Li didn't have time to think further. He pointed at the two great swords, which instantly transformed into two streaks of azure light, slashing separately towards the two demons.

Since these swords couldn't harm the Wind-splitting Beast, it would be better to eliminate these two demons first!

Then, Han Li, resolute, slapped the spirit beast pouch at his waist. Countless Gold Devouring Beetles surged out, and with a low hum from Han Li, they swarmed overwhelmingly towards the white light.

When the Wind-splitting Beast saw such a large number of Gold Devouring Beetles appear, a trace of surprise flashed in its eyes.

But the next moment, countless flying insects enveloped the white light layer after layer, beginning to gnaw at it.

At this point, the two great swords had already struck the giant turtle and the poisonous flood dragon respectively.

Although the two demons' expressions changed, they couldn't move an inch and could only watch as the azure sword light struck their bodies.

A series of clanging sounds from the wild hacking echoed, yet the two demons remained completely unharmed despite the great swords' furious assault.

Seeing this, Han Li was dumbfounded!

"How is this possible? The Wind-splitting Beast has a protective treasure to withstand the flying swords. But these two demons, the flying swords actually landed squarely on their bodies, yet they couldn't harm them in the slightest! Are Level 8 demon beasts truly this hard?"

After regaining his composure, Han Li naturally wouldn't give up.

He pointed at the two great swords, and two golden electric arcs, thick as an arm, shot out, striking the two demons' bodies squarely.

The Poisonous Flood Dragon and the Turtle Demon were fiercely struck by such evil-warding divine lightning, showing signs of pain, but they were immediately unharmed. However, their gazes towards Han Li naturally became even fiercer.

Presumably, the first thing they would do once they could move was to pounce on Han Li and tear him to shreds.

Han Li was truly starting to feel unnerved.

He turned his head again to look at his swarm of Gold Devouring Beetles. With a thought from his spiritual sense, all the Gold Devouring Beetles flew up, revealing the covered Wind-splitting Beast.

Although the white light had dimmed slightly, the demon beast remained unharmed within it. This white light was astonishingly difficult to deal with; even with tens of thousands of Gold Devouring Beetles devouring it simultaneously, it hadn't been significantly weakened.

This demon beast's protective treasure was truly defying the heavens in its power.

Just as Han Li was hesitating whether to have the Gold Devouring Beetles continue gnawing, the Wind-splitting Beast, Feng Xi, was actually able to speak.

"Human! Do you really think a mere Core Formation cultivator can do anything against us Transformation Stage demons? Just wait a little longer, and I'll make sure you get a taste of a fate worse than death." The demon said slowly and with great effort, her face filled with ferocity. Her voice was utterly calm, but the malice in her words was undeniable.

"Hmph! Is that so?" Han Li, hearing her harsh words, instead calmed down.

Without further hesitation, he pointed at the swarm of insects in the air. Tens of thousands of Gold Devouring Beetles buzzed loudly, changed direction, and lunged towards the other two demons.

Meanwhile, the two great swords went directly to furiously slash at the light barrier in the air.

"Stop! What foolishness are you doing? Do you want to be hunted by the Flood Dragon clan of the seas for the rest of your life? Those Wind-Thunder Wings aren't even fully refined yet. Taking them out now would make all our efforts wasted. Besides, these spirit wings can only be driven by wind and thunder power; what use would they be to you?" The demon cultivator Feng Xi, seeing Han Li's actions, finally panicked. Her expression changed, and she sharply cried out.

Han Li sneered, showing no intention of stopping. In a blink, the swarm of insects landed on the two demons, and the light barrier began to sway precariously under the fierce assault of the two great swords.

After all, this protective barrier was only for artifact refinement; its defensive capabilities naturally wouldn't be very strong.

When the Wind-splitting Beast saw this, its originally emerald green eyes suddenly turned blood-red. However, being constrained by the foreign substance within its body, it was utterly helpless.

In an instant, the Poisonous Flood Dragon let out an earth-shattering shriek of agony.

Immediately after, a ball of crimson blood light exploded within the swarm of insects. As soon as the numerous Gold Devouring Beetles touched this blood-red light, they instantly emitted yellow smoke and turned into puddles of black water.

This blood light was, astonishingly, an extremely potent poison.
